    Well, first off, VZW does not have "insurance." Like every other carrier I have ever heard of, insurance is provided by a third-party carrier, namely Asurion in this case.

    Secondly, what idi you expect? Once the phone is exchanged under the insurance program it is gone. It is not "repaired" and sent back to you.     Verizon has a free app called Backup assistance. On your phone,go to media, browse and downloads.It should
    show up when you open.If not, go to get app, buisness tools, and it will be in there. This is free service from Verizon and will eliminate the contacts issue in the future.
